For some of the most impressive sushi and sashimi in the southern hemisphere, you’ll want to be visiting Riuchi Yoshii’s restaurant in the Rocks.

The menu changes pretty regularly, depending on the season but signatures like the sea urchin egg cup – silken custard dotted with urchin roe in a little hen’s egg – are worth a look in as is the stunning selection of raw fish which, if you go for sushi at lunch time, is only $40. You’ll see the ikes of tuna belly when it’s in season as well as delicate slivers of raw scallop and whiting. It’s a fairly stark space, and very Japanese in execution (read: silent as the grave with half the atmosphere) but they’ve got a wonderful selection of sake and the food is excellent. Go the whole hog and have the tasting menu to really experience what Yoshii can do.
